  35. Bolero by Canada Type, $24.95
    Named after Maurice Ravel's masterpiece, Bolero likes to find itself in places of classical elegance. Slightly inspired by the soft italics put forth by Giambattista Bodoni and the Didot family, Bolero adds a feminine touch to the traditional clarity of the modern masters. A must-have for anyone who designs wedding invitations, high-end menus, romance-related book covers and posters, cosmetics packaging, fashion branding, and much more. Comes with a large assortment of alternates and ligatures.
  36. Craw Modern by GroupType, $19.00
    Craw Modern was designed by Freeman Craw in 1958 and first released by The American Typefounders Company, (ATF). In typography, 'Modern' is a style of typeface (classification) developed in the late 18th century that continued through much of the 19th century. Characterized by high contrast between thick and thin strokes and flat serifs. Bodoni is among the most popular of the Moderns. Moderns are also known as Didone and New Antiqua.
  37. Bohemian by URW Type Foundry, $39.99
    Mixed designs of Futura and Bodoni (Fudonis) are quite popular. Apart from being contemporary, such fonts provide excellent readability. However, most of the existing 'mixtures' were not good enough in terms of balance for P. Kraft. He was finally inspired by a noticeable 'mixture' in a Japanese fashion magazine. His intention was not to combine two existing fonts but to design a completely new typeface: Bohemian - named after the well-known Japanese fashion style in Shibuya/Tokyo - the Bohemian Style.Bohemian and Parametra can be mixed perfectly since their proportions and dimensions are the same.Bohemian was designed for the URW++ FontForum.
